Summary

CrowdStrike has introduced a new security measure for AI applications, integrating its Falcon AI Detection and Response (AIDR) with NVIDIA NeMo Guardrails to enhance protection against runtime attacks and compliance violations as AI agents transition from experimental to mainstream business tools. This collaboration offers programmable guardrails to limit the scope of AI agent actions, preventing unauthorized transactions and data exposure. Falcon AIDR, combined with NVIDIA's models, manages data access, redacts sensitive information, and blocks prompt injections to ensure compliance and safety. The system supports over 75 classification rules, allowing businesses to enforce security while maintaining functionality across industries like finance, healthcare, customer service, and software development, by progressively applying stricter controls as applications move from development to production.
